It might sound a bit complicated, but this recipe is very simple, delicious, and dangerously addictive!
What we need is either a good mixer, a blender or a robot coupe. Some sundried tomato, 1 shallot, a handful of basil, a bit of walnut, fresh baguette, a bit of parmesan, 2 cloves of garlic, and a bit of butter.
Slice up the garlic, mix it with the butter. Slice wedges in the baguette, and fill them with the butter and put it in the oven (about 180C), till the butter melts.
Meanwhile, add your sliced shallots and part of the sundried tomato, in a clean mixer. Puree it. Add the remaining tomatoes, with its oil, and puree it again. Slowly start adding the walnuts, if the mixer stucks, just add more olive oil, or a bit of butter. When they are soft, add the basil, and puree them together.
When the bread is ready, grind some fresh parmesan and pure it over the top.
Its a nice starter, or snack if guests come over or for a movie night with some rose wine! enjoy!
